APPROXIMATIONS OF CONTINUOUS FUNCTIONS BY POLYGONAL FUNCTIONS.

Abstract

Sufficient conditions on a pair of functions in an interval are obtained so that all continuous functions in the interval can be approximated in a continuous way to any preassigned accuracy by piecewise linear combinations of the two. (Author)
